Very short. I emailed the seller asked about the length and he added the picture with the tape measure. I thought he was a little lazy, maybe borderline shifty, to not just answer the question.

He starts the tape at the 3 inch mark at the butt and the other end is canted but falls short of 17 inches so it is short of 14 inches. Assuming its overall length is something less than 14 inches, that translates to something less than 13 inches to the front trigger on a double trigger gun.

I checked this against my 16 gauge XE.

Still not too bad a bad deal if you need one, but I take a 15 inch LOP so we'd be talking adding an extension.
